White the release notes do make mention of what I see on the clirr:check
command line:

[INFO] --- clirr-maven-plugin:2.8:check (default-cli) @ commons-lang3 ---
[INFO] artifact org.apache.commons:commons-lang3: checking for updates from
central
[INFO] Comparing to version: 3.4
[ERROR] 7012: org.apache.commons.lang3.time.DateParser: Method 'public
boolean parse(java.lang.String, java.text.ParsePosition,
java.util.Calendar)' has been added to an interface
[ERROR] 7012: org.apache.commons.lang3.time.DatePrinter: Method 'public
java.lang.Appendable format(long, java.lang.Appendable)' has been added to
an interface
[ERROR] 7012: org.apache.commons.lang3.time.DatePrinter: Method 'public
java.lang.Appendable format(java.util.Date, java.lang.Appendable)' has been
added to an interface
[ERROR] 7012: org.apache.commons.lang3.time.DatePrinter: Method 'public
java.lang.Appendable format(java.util.Calendar, java.lang.Appendable)' has
been added to an interface
[INFO]
------------------------------------------------------------------------
[INFO] BUILD FAILURE
[INFO]
------------------------------------------------------------------------

So that is good. BUT there is no Clirr report on the site. Not a blocker.

The release notes do not mention that Java 7 is required to build. So far I
know that the clirr:check goal requires Java 7.

> I've tested with JDK 1.6 using Maven 3.2.5 and Java 7, 8 and Java 9 EA
> using Maven 3.2.5.
> Note that there are some problems when building on Java 9. We're currently
> investigating this, see https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/LANG-1265
> To build on Java 9 you need to explicitly set the local provide to JRE:
>
>   mvn -Djava.locale.providers=JRE clean test

> Note that Clirr reports several errors due to additions in the interface
> org.apache.commons.lang3.time.DatePrinter
> These are considered okay, since the DatePrinter interface is not meant to
> be implemented by clients. This change is documented in the release notes.
